The story of Two Six goes back to 1968 when a group of boys started a baseball team called the Five Stair Step. These boys went to McCormick Elementary (2712 S Sawyer Ave, Chicago, IL 60623). At the time the boys were 11-12 years old. CHICAGO (AP) — When street-gang thieves slipped with ease into a Norfolk Southern rail yard on Chicago’s South Side and ripped locks off one train, they likely expected to see merchandise like toys or tennis shoes. What they beheld instead was a gangster’s jackpot: box after box of brand new guns.

The foundation of the Insane Spanish Cobras dates back to the year 1958 in the streets of Bridgeport on Chicago’s south side. In the late 1950s Puerto Rican people began to move into the Bridgeport Homes housing projects located near 31st and Halsted.
